I. The Evolving Landscape of GLP-1 Therapeutics
The dominance of glucagon-like peptide-1 (GLP-1) receptor agonists continues to reshape clinical practice, though not without significant hurdles regarding safety and long-term efficacy.
Pediatric Success and Metabolic Reversal
Perhaps the most striking development this week is the report from the phase III STEP Young trial. Novo Nordisk announced that over 40% of children aged 6 to 11 years successfully reversed their obesity status following a 68-week regimen of semaglutide (Wegovy). This finding represents a milestone in pediatric endocrinology, suggesting that aggressive pharmacological intervention at a young age could potentially alter the trajectory of lifelong metabolic disease.
Addressing Comorbidities: Obstructive Sleep Apnea
Beyond weight loss, the clinical utility of GLP-1s is being refined. A recent review published in JAMA Otolaryngology–Head & Neck Surgery highlights that these agents may be most effectively utilized as adjunctive therapy rather than standalone treatments for obesity-related obstructive sleep apnea (OSA). When paired with continuous positive airway pressure (CPAP) and other conventional modalities, GLP-1s show promise in managing the underlying metabolic drivers of airway obstruction.
Safety Concerns and Market Regulations
However, the rapid uptake of these drugs has invited scrutiny. The FDA has expanded its list of safety concerns regarding unapproved or compounded GLP-1 formulations. These warnings specifically target the risks associated with the use of multidose vials, which have been linked to an influx of adverse safety reports. Furthermore, data from Truveta shows a 19% surge in GLP-1 prescriptions following the launch of the Medicare GLP-1 Bridge program, a trend that intensifies the need for rigorous post-market surveillance.
II. The Biology of Aging and Genetic Predispositions
While clinical outcomes remain the priority, recent basic science research has opened new avenues for understanding the intersection of metabolism and longevity.
Semaglutide and Biological Aging
In a landmark study published in Nature, researchers demonstrated that late-life administration of semaglutide in female mice was associated with a significant slowing of biological aging indicators and a measurable extension in lifespan. While translational caution is required, these results offer a tantalizing glimpse into whether metabolic therapies might eventually serve as tools for geroprotection.
Genetic Risks: The Androgenetic Alopecia Connection
Conversely, not all metabolic outcomes are beneficial. A Mendelian randomization study published in the Journal of Investigative Dermatology revealed that men genetically predisposed to androgenetic alopecia may face an elevated risk of hair loss when utilizing GLP-1 receptor agonists. This finding highlights the importance of patient counseling, as individuals may prioritize aesthetic concerns differently when considering long-term metabolic treatment.
III. Regulatory Updates and Public Health Interventions
The FDA and other federal bodies have been highly active this week, addressing both the pharmaceutical supply chain and the dangers of illicit weight-loss products.
Tackling Tainted Supplements
The agency issued a stern warning following the recall of "Lipofit Extreme Fat Burner 2.0." An FDA analysis identified that the tablets were adulterated with fluoxetine—an antidepressant—and 2,4-dinitrophenol (DNP). The inclusion of DNP is particularly alarming; it is a toxic industrial chemical often used as a pesticide and is known to be fatal in humans. This incident underscores the ongoing public health challenge posed by the unregulated weight-loss supplement market.
Ensuring Supply Chain Stability
Amid persistent shortages, the FDA has announced proactive efforts to bolster the supply of estrogen transdermal patches. The move is designed to stabilize access for patients who rely on hormone replacement therapy (HRT), ensuring that supply chain volatility does not disrupt continuity of care.
IV. Hormonal Health and Social Policy
The intersection of endocrinology and federal policy continues to evolve, specifically concerning testosterone and gender-affirming care.
Pentagon Policy Reversals
In the defense sector, the Department of Defense (DoD) temporarily rescinded its clinical guidance for mandatory screening for testosterone deficiency in troops. The reversal came shortly after the policy was initially released, suggesting a period of internal deliberation regarding the clinical and logistical implications of universal screening within military populations.
Gender-Affirming Care and Mental Health
In the legal sphere, the Department of Justice reached an agreement with New York’s Mount Sinai Health System. Under the terms of the settlement, the system will cease providing gender-affirming care for minors. Parallel to this, a study in the Journal of Clinical Endocrinology & Metabolism suggests that transgender and gender-diverse adults with autism face unique barriers to adhering to gender-affirming hormone therapy, highlighting the need for more inclusive and neuro-diverse-sensitive clinical support models.

VI. Implications for Clinical Practice
The events of the past week emphasize three critical pillars for the modern endocrinologist:
- Vigilance in Compounded Medication: The expansion of the FDA’s warning list for compounded GLP-1s serves as a mandate for clinicians to prioritize FDA-approved supply chains and remain wary of the risks associated with non-standardized multidose preparations.
- Holistic Patient Assessment: As research links GLP-1s to secondary outcomes like hair loss and potential longevity markers, practitioners must expand their intake assessments to include genetic history and long-term quality-of-life expectations.
- Data Literacy in Digital Health: The report from PLOS One indicating that smartwatches significantly overestimate caloric expenditure in individuals with higher body fat serves as a reminder to clinicians. Reliance on consumer-grade wearables for metabolic tracking may be misleading, and patients should be encouraged to utilize validated clinical tools for monitoring physical activity and energy expenditure.
